Are You Grateful Enough?
The question isn’t whether you’re good enough to live for God, but whether you’re grateful enough to live for God.
Faith is the result of surrender, not effort. While faith will bring about good works. Works will not necessarily bring about faith. The essence of faith is surrendering to God. In surrendering, we receive from God freely what we could have never earned. The grace of God enables us to do what we are incapable of doing. “Grace is not sweaty!” (as a preacher once said) In realizing that nothing can separate you from God and His love because of Jesus, you enable an atmosphere in your life that causes faith in Jesus to thrive. In that atmosphere, sin loses its appeal. In that atmosphere, love for God eats up toleration for sin. In that atmosphere, human impossibilities are possible - even the impossibility of consistent pure and clean living. God’s love is free. God’s grace is free. Now be grateful so you can live in His grace and be liberated! Living grateful is better than living out of obligation. Living grateful is living the life of grace.
